《云桌面管理系统原理深度解析》
一、云桌面管理系统概述
图片来源于网络,如有侵权联系删除
云桌面管理系统是一种基于云计算技术的桌面管理解决方案,它将传统的桌面计算环境从本地设备迁移到数据中心的服务器上,用户通过网络连接访问虚拟的桌面环境,就如同使用本地桌面一样,这种管理系统旨在提高桌面管理的效率、安全性、灵活性和资源利用率。
二、云桌面管理系统的核心原理
1、虚拟化技术
- 服务器虚拟化
- 在云桌面管理系统中,服务器虚拟化是基础,通过像VMware、Hyper - V等虚拟化平台,将物理服务器的资源(如CPU、内存、存储等)划分为多个虚拟的资源池,每个虚拟资源池可以分配给一个或多个云桌面实例,一台物理服务器具有多个CPU核心和大容量内存,通过虚拟化技术,可以创建出多个独立的虚拟机,每个虚拟机都拥有自己的虚拟CPU、内存等资源,这使得多个用户的云桌面可以在同一台物理服务器上运行,实现了硬件资源的高效利用。
- 桌面虚拟化
- 桌面虚拟化是云桌面管理系统的关键部分,它将用户的桌面环境(包括操作系统、应用程序、用户数据等)从本地终端设备分离出来,以虚拟机的形式运行在数据中心的服务器上,当用户登录云桌面时,实际上是连接到数据中心的一个虚拟桌面实例,这个虚拟桌面实例包含了用户定制的操作系统环境和安装的应用程序,一个企业用户可能需要使用Windows操作系统以及特定的办公软件,云桌面管理系统可以为该用户创建一个包含这些软件的虚拟桌面,并且可以根据用户需求随时调整桌面的配置,如增加内存或存储空间等。
2、资源分配与管理
- 资源分配
- 云桌面管理系统需要根据用户的需求和系统的整体负载情况合理分配资源,在用户创建云桌面时,系统会根据用户选择的配置(如桌面类型、应用程序需求等)分配相应的CPU、内存和存储资源,对于一个需要运行图形密集型应用程序的设计人员,系统可能会分配更多的GPU资源(如果支持)和较大的内存,而对于普通办公用户,则分配相对较少的资源以满足基本的办公需求,这种资源分配是动态的,当系统检测到某个云桌面的资源使用率过高时,可以自动调整资源分配,从资源闲置的云桌面回收部分资源分配给资源紧张的云桌面。
- 资源管理
- 为了确保资源的有效利用和系统的稳定运行,云桌面管理系统采用多种资源管理策略,首先是资源监控,系统实时监控每个云桌面的CPU、内存、存储和网络带宽的使用情况,通过监控数据,系统可以提前发现资源瓶颈问题并采取相应措施,如果发现某个云桌面的存储资源即将耗尽,系统可以提醒用户清理磁盘空间或者自动为其增加存储配额,其次是资源调度,在多台物理服务器组成的云桌面环境中,资源调度算法会根据服务器的负载情况将新的云桌面实例分配到负载较轻的服务器上,以平衡整个系统的负载。
图片来源于网络,如有侵权联系删除
3、网络连接与传输
- 网络连接
- 云桌面管理系统依赖网络连接实现用户终端与数据中心云桌面的交互,用户通过各种网络设备(如路由器、交换机等)连接到数据中心的网络,为了确保连接的稳定性和安全性,通常采用虚拟专用网络(VPN)技术或者专用的网络通道,企业内部的云桌面管理系统可能会建立企业内部的VPN网络,只有企业内部授权的用户通过VPN认证后才能访问云桌面,网络连接还需要支持多种协议,如远程桌面协议(RDP)、独立计算架构(ICA)等,这些协议负责在用户终端和云桌面之间传输数据,包括图像、音频、鼠标和键盘输入等。
- 数据传输优化
- 由于云桌面涉及大量的数据传输,如桌面图像的显示数据等,为了提高用户体验,云桌面管理系统采用了多种数据传输优化技术,其中一种是图像压缩技术,在将云桌面的图像数据传输到用户终端之前,先进行压缩处理,减少数据量,然后在用户终端进行解压缩显示,另一种是缓存技术,在用户终端和数据中心的网络节点上设置缓存,对于经常访问的数据(如桌面背景、常用的应用程序图标等)进行缓存,减少重复传输,提高数据传输效率。
4、安全管理原理
- 身份认证
- 云桌面管理系统采用严格的身份认证机制确保只有合法用户能够访问云桌面,常见的身份认证方式包括用户名/密码认证、数字证书认证、生物识别认证(如指纹识别、面部识别等),在金融企业的云桌面管理系统中,可能会要求用户使用数字证书认证和密码相结合的方式登录云桌面,以提高安全性,通过身份认证,系统可以防止未经授权的用户访问云桌面中的敏感数据和应用程序。
- 数据安全
- 对于云桌面中的数据安全,管理系统采取多种措施,数据在存储时采用加密技术,无论是用户数据还是云桌面的操作系统和应用程序文件,在数据中心的存储设备上都是以加密的形式保存,在数据传输过程中,也采用加密协议确保数据的保密性和完整性,采用SSL/TLS协议对网络传输的数据进行加密,云桌面管理系统还具备数据备份和恢复功能,定期对云桌面的数据进行备份,当出现数据丢失或损坏时,可以及时恢复数据。
- 访问控制
- 访问控制在云桌面管理系统中起着重要作用,系统通过定义不同用户角色(如管理员、普通用户等)的权限来控制对云桌面资源的访问,管理员具有最高权限,可以创建、删除、配置云桌面实例,管理用户账户等,而普通用户只能在自己被授权的范围内使用云桌面,如使用特定的应用程序、访问指定的数据文件夹等,访问控制策略可以根据企业的安全需求进行定制,确保云桌面环境的安全运行。
图片来源于网络,如有侵权联系删除
三、云桌面管理系统原理的优势体现
1、提高管理效率
- 云桌面管理系统使得桌面管理集中化,管理员可以在数据中心统一管理所有的云桌面实例,包括安装软件、更新系统、配置安全策略等,与传统的分散式桌面管理相比,大大减少了管理工作量,在一个拥有数百台桌面电脑的企业中,传统方式下需要逐个设备进行软件更新,而使用云桌面管理系统,管理员可以一次性对所有云桌面进行软件更新操作,节省了大量的时间和人力成本。
2、增强安全性
- 由于数据和桌面环境都集中在数据中心,云桌面管理系统更容易实施安全策略,如统一的防火墙设置、入侵检测和防范等,数据的加密存储和传输也降低了数据泄露的风险,当用户设备丢失或被盗时,由于云桌面的数据不在本地设备上,不会造成数据的丢失。
3、提升灵活性和可扩展性
- 企业可以根据业务需求快速创建或删除云桌面实例,当企业有新员工入职时,可以迅速为其分配一个云桌面;当员工离职时,可以及时回收资源,随着企业的发展,云桌面管理系统可以方便地扩展硬件资源,只需在数据中心增加服务器等硬件设备,就能满足更多用户的云桌面需求。
4、降低成本
- 云桌面管理系统减少了对本地硬件设备的依赖,企业不需要为每个员工配备高端的桌面电脑,只需要提供基本的终端设备(如瘦客户机)用于连接云桌面即可,硬件的维护成本也大大降低,因为大部分硬件设备都集中在数据中心,由专业人员进行维护。
云桌面管理系统的原理涵盖了虚拟化技术、资源分配与管理、网络连接与传输以及安全管理等多个方面,这些原理共同作用,使得云桌面管理系统具有众多优势,在企业办公、教育、医疗等多个领域得到了广泛的应用。
评论列表